Fix unused variable warnings; NFC
Looks like MTE was previously used for its SourceLoc, but we're now
using a seperate SourceLocation here.
llvm-svn: 337796
diff --git a/clang/lib/Sema/SemaInit.cpp b/clang/lib/Sema/SemaInit.cpp
index 76044ee..9b5a918 100644
--- a/clang/lib/Sema/SemaInit.cpp
+++ b/clang/lib/Sema/SemaInit.cpp
@@ -6774,7 +6774,7 @@
}
case LK_MemInitializer: {
- if (auto *MTE = dyn_cast<MaterializeTemporaryExpr>(L)) {
+ if (isa<MaterializeTemporaryExpr>(L)) {
// Under C++ DR1696, if a mem-initializer (or a default member
// initializer used by the absence of one) would lifetime-extend a
// temporary, the program is ill-formed.
@@ -6833,7 +6833,7 @@
}
case LK_New:
- if (auto *MTE = dyn_cast<MaterializeTemporaryExpr>(L)) {
+ if (isa<MaterializeTemporaryExpr>(L)) {
Diag(DiagLoc, RK == RK_ReferenceBinding
? diag::warn_new_dangling_reference
: diag::warn_new_dangling_initializer_list)